The book discusses the fundamentals of chemometrics before moving on to solutions that can be applied to data analysis methods. It is a concise guide designed to help readers at all levels of knowledge solve commonly encountered problems in the field. \u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eThe book includes three sections: LIBS information simplification, LIBS classification, and quantitative analysis by LIBS. Each section of the book is divided into a description of relevant techniques and practical examples of its applications.
